© 2025 “Sorren” is the brand name under which Sorren CPAs, P.C. and Sorren, Inc. and its subsidiary entities provide professional services. Sorren CPAs P.C. and Sorren, Inc. and its subsidiary entities practice as an alternative practice structure in accordance with the AICPA Code of Professional Conduct and applicable laws, regulations, and professional standards. Sorren CPAs P.C. is a licensed independent CPA firm that provides attest services to its clients, and Sorren, Inc. and its subsidiary entities provide tax and business consulting services to their clients. Sorren, Inc. and its subsidiary entities are not licensed CPA firms.
